Description Juergen Weigert 2008-05-15 12:46:52 UTC
default installation comes up with enabled firewall.
I selected local passwd during installation.
later I logged in and used yast to configure nis client.
(*) use NIS,
(*) automatic setup (via DHCP)
[x] start automounter.

Nis had no chance to work, as the firewall is active, and the expert settings
default to not open ports.
Please either
- change the default to open ports, as soon as (*)use nis is selected
  'use nis' should be renamed to 'use nis and open firewall port' then...
- or make [ ] open port in firewall appear outside the expert settings menue.

It is not good that only experts can effectivly 'use nis', although the beginners dialog suggests otherwise.
